燃气冷热电三联供系统发电装置的选择

摘    要:介绍燃气冷热电三联供系统不同燃气发电装置的分类及性能.分析比较燃气内燃机发电装置和燃气轮机发电装置热效率、发电效率.并根据不同负荷特性要求选择燃气冷热电三联供系统发电装置。

Abstract:This paper describes the classification and performance of different generating sets for gas-fired CCHP system,analyses and compares the thermal efficiency and power generating efficiency of gas internal-combustion engine generating sets and gas turbine generating sets. Generating sets for gas-fired CCHP systems are chosen according to different requirements for load characteristics.
